You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@turbine.apache.org by Martin Poeschl <mp...@marmot.at> on 2003/04/12 18:42:44 UTC

strange error using turbine-2 HEAD

after upgrading to HEAD i get the following error when i start tomcat (4.1.24, linux, sun jdk 1.4.1)

after going back to turbine-20030327 it works fine ...

anyone else seen this error??

maybe i missed som important change .. but the error messages look strange to me ...

martin


Catalina.start: LifecycleException:  start: :  java.lang.IllegalArgumentException: 
ant,commons-beanutils,commons-collections,commons-configuration,commons-dbcp,commons-lang,commons-logging,commons-pool,jcs,jdbc,jndi,log4j,stratum,village,xercesImpl,xmlParserAPIs,junit-Extension-Name
LifecycleException:  start: :  java.lang.IllegalArgumentException: 
ant,commons-beanutils,commons-collections,commons-configuration,commons-dbcp,commons-lang,commons-logging,commons-pool,jcs,jdbc,jndi,log4j,stratum,village,xercesImpl,xmlParserAPIs,junit-Extension-Name
         at org.apache.catalina.loader.WebappLoader.start(WebappLoader.java:678)
         at org.apache.catalina.core.StandardContext.start(StandardContext.java:3530)
         at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1188)
         at org.apache.catalina.core.StandardHost.start(StandardHost.java:738)
         at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1188)
         at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:347)
         at org.apache.catalina.core.StandardService.start(StandardService.java:497)
         at org.apache.catalina.core.StandardServer.start(StandardServer.java:2190)
         at org.apache.catalina.startup.Catalina.start(Catalina.java:512)
         at org.apache.catalina.startup.Catalina.execute(Catalina.java:400)
         at org.apache.catalina.startup.Catalina.process(Catalina.java:180)
         at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
         at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
         at java.lang.reflect.Method.invoke(Method.java:324)
         at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:203)
----- Root Cause -----
java.lang.IllegalArgumentException: 
ant,commons-beanutils,commons-collections,commons-configuration,commons-dbcp,commons-lang,commons-logging,commons-pool,jcs,jdbc,jndi,log4j,stratum,village,xercesImpl,xmlParserAPIs,junit-Extension-Name
         at java.util.jar.Attributes$Name.<init>(Attributes.java:399)
         at java.util.jar.Attributes.getValue(Attributes.java:96)
         at org.apache.catalina.loader.Extension.getRequired(Extension.java:415)
         at org.apache.catalina.loader.Extension.getRequired(Extension.java:338)
         at org.apache.catalina.loader.WebappClassLoader.addJar(WebappClassLoader.java:706)
         at org.apache.catalina.loader.WebappLoader.setRepositories(WebappLoader.java:1067)
         at org.apache.catalina.loader.WebappLoader.start(WebappLoader.java:665)
         at org.apache.catalina.core.StandardContext.start(StandardContext.java:3530)
         at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1188)
         at org.apache.catalina.core.StandardHost.start(StandardHost.java:738)
         at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1188)
         at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:347)
         at org.apache.catalina.core.StandardService.start(StandardService.java:497)
         at org.apache.catalina.core.StandardServer.start(StandardServer.java:2190)
         at org.apache.catalina.startup.Catalina.start(Catalina.java:512)
         at org.apache.catalina.startup.Catalina.execute(Catalina.java:400)
         at org.apache.catalina.startup.Catalina.process(Catalina.java:180)
         at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
         at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
         at java.lang.reflect.Method.invoke(Method.java:324)
         at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:203)
GlobalResourcesLifecycleListener: Destroying MBeans for Global JNDI Resources
Stopping service Tomcat-Standalone
Catalina.stop: LifecycleException:  Coyote connector has not been started
LifecycleException:  Coyote connector has not been started
         at org.apache.coyote.tomcat4.CoyoteConnector.stop(CoyoteConnector.java:1160)
         at org.apache.catalina.core.StandardService.stop(StandardService.java:546)
         at org.apache.catalina.core.StandardServer.stop(StandardServer.java:2225)
         at org.apache.catalina.startup.Catalina.start(Catalina.java:543)
         at org.apache.catalina.startup.Catalina.execute(Catalina.java:400)
         at org.apache.catalina.startup.Catalina.process(Catalina.java:180)
         at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
         at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
         at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
         at java.lang.reflect.Method.invoke(Method.java:324)
         at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:203)


---------------------------------------------------------------------
To unsubscribe, e-mail: turbine-dev-unsubscribe@jakarta.apache.org
For additional commands, e-mail: turbine-dev-help@jakarta.apache.org


SOLVED! Re: strange error using turbine-2 HEAD

Posted by Martin Poeschl <mp...@marmot.at>.
it was maven!
the version i used added some info to the MANIFEST which stops tomcat ...

in maven HEAD this is fixed and now everything's working again ...

martin

Martin Poeschl wrote:
> hmm .. it also does not work with older versions on turbine :-(
> so i don't know what's going on :-(((
> 
> it worked fine (with tomcat 4.1.24), built maven HEAD, built turbine 
> HEAD, rebuilt my app
> and now i get the error even if i go back to an older version of turbine 
> ...
> 
> 
> 
> Michael Mainguy wrote:
> 
>> Looks as though the name-value pair for your resources is supposed to be
>> single value but perhaps it is invalid (i.e. multi-valued). Is there a 
>> property called {foo}-Extension-Name that has a comma separated list of
>> jar files (or is perhaps generated somewhere?).   It looks like tomcat
>> 4.1.24 does not like a comma separated list for this property.
>>
>> On Sat, 2003-04-12 at 12:42, Martin Poeschl wrote:
>>
>>> after upgrading to HEAD i get the following error when i start tomcat 
>>> (4.1.24, linux, sun jdk 1.4.1)
>>>
>>> after going back to turbine-20030327 it works fine ...
>>>
>>> anyone else seen this error??
>>>
>>> maybe i missed som important change .. but the error messages look 
>>> strange to me ...
>>>
>>> martin
>>>
> 
> 
> ---------------------------------------------------------------------
> To unsubscribe, e-mail: turbine-dev-unsubscribe@jakarta.apache.org
> For additional commands, e-mail: turbine-dev-help@jakarta.apache.org
> 



---------------------------------------------------------------------
To unsubscribe, e-mail: turbine-dev-unsubscribe@jakarta.apache.org
For additional commands, e-mail: turbine-dev-help@jakarta.apache.org


Re: strange error using turbine-2 HEAD

Posted by Martin Poeschl <mp...@marmot.at>.
hmm .. it also does not work with older versions on turbine :-(
so i don't know what's going on :-(((

it worked fine (with tomcat 4.1.24), built maven HEAD, built turbine HEAD, rebuilt my app
and now i get the error even if i go back to an older version of turbine ...



Michael Mainguy wrote:
> Looks as though the name-value pair for your resources is supposed to be
> single value but perhaps it is invalid (i.e. multi-valued). Is there a 
> property called {foo}-Extension-Name that has a comma separated list of
> jar files (or is perhaps generated somewhere?).   It looks like tomcat
> 4.1.24 does not like a comma separated list for this property.
> 
> On Sat, 2003-04-12 at 12:42, Martin Poeschl wrote:
> 
>>after upgrading to HEAD i get the following error when i start tomcat (4.1.24, linux, sun jdk 1.4.1)
>>
>>after going back to turbine-20030327 it works fine ...
>>
>>anyone else seen this error??
>>
>>maybe i missed som important change .. but the error messages look strange to me ...
>>
>>martin
>>


---------------------------------------------------------------------
To unsubscribe, e-mail: turbine-dev-unsubscribe@jakarta.apache.org
For additional commands, e-mail: turbine-dev-help@jakarta.apache.org


Re: strange error using turbine-2 HEAD

Posted by Michael Mainguy <ma...@mich.com>.
Looks as though the name-value pair for your resources is supposed to be
single value but perhaps it is invalid (i.e. multi-valued). Is there a 
property called {foo}-Extension-Name that has a comma separated list of
jar files (or is perhaps generated somewhere?).   It looks like tomcat
4.1.24 does not like a comma separated list for this property.

On Sat, 2003-04-12 at 12:42, Martin Poeschl wrote:
> after upgrading to HEAD i get the following error when i start tomcat (4.1.24, linux, sun jdk 1.4.1)
> 
> after going back to turbine-20030327 it works fine ...
> 
> anyone else seen this error??
> 
> maybe i missed som important change .. but the error messages look strange to me ...
> 
> martin
> 
> 
> Catalina.start: LifecycleException:  start: :  java.lang.IllegalArgumentException: 
> ant,commons-beanutils,commons-collections,commons-configuration,commons-dbcp,commons-lang,commons-logging,commons-pool,jcs,jdbc,jndi,log4j,stratum,village,xercesImpl,xmlParserAPIs,junit-Extension-Name
> LifecycleException:  start: :  java.lang.IllegalArgumentException: 
> ant,commons-beanutils,commons-collections,commons-configuration,commons-dbcp,commons-lang,commons-logging,commons-pool,jcs,jdbc,jndi,log4j,stratum,village,xercesImpl,xmlParserAPIs,junit-Extension-Name
>          at org.apache.catalina.loader.WebappLoader.start(WebappLoader.java:678)
>          at org.apache.catalina.core.StandardContext.start(StandardContext.java:3530)
>          at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1188)
>          at org.apache.catalina.core.StandardHost.start(StandardHost.java:738)
>          at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1188)
>          at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:347)
>          at org.apache.catalina.core.StandardService.start(StandardService.java:497)
>          at org.apache.catalina.core.StandardServer.start(StandardServer.java:2190)
>          at org.apache.catalina.startup.Catalina.start(Catalina.java:512)
>          at org.apache.catalina.startup.Catalina.execute(Catalina.java:400)
>          at org.apache.catalina.startup.Catalina.process(Catalina.java:180)
>          at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>          at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
>          at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
>          at java.lang.reflect.Method.invoke(Method.java:324)
>          at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:203)
> ----- Root Cause -----
> java.lang.IllegalArgumentException: 
> ant,commons-beanutils,commons-collections,commons-configuration,commons-dbcp,commons-lang,commons-logging,commons-pool,jcs,jdbc,jndi,log4j,stratum,village,xercesImpl,xmlParserAPIs,junit-Extension-Name
>          at java.util.jar.Attributes$Name.<init>(Attributes.java:399)
>          at java.util.jar.Attributes.getValue(Attributes.java:96)
>          at org.apache.catalina.loader.Extension.getRequired(Extension.java:415)
>          at org.apache.catalina.loader.Extension.getRequired(Extension.java:338)
>          at org.apache.catalina.loader.WebappClassLoader.addJar(WebappClassLoader.java:706)
>          at org.apache.catalina.loader.WebappLoader.setRepositories(WebappLoader.java:1067)
>          at org.apache.catalina.loader.WebappLoader.start(WebappLoader.java:665)
>          at org.apache.catalina.core.StandardContext.start(StandardContext.java:3530)
>          at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1188)
>          at org.apache.catalina.core.StandardHost.start(StandardHost.java:738)
>          at org.apache.catalina.core.ContainerBase.start(ContainerBase.java:1188)
>          at org.apache.catalina.core.StandardEngine.start(StandardEngine.java:347)
>          at org.apache.catalina.core.StandardService.start(StandardService.java:497)
>          at org.apache.catalina.core.StandardServer.start(StandardServer.java:2190)
>          at org.apache.catalina.startup.Catalina.start(Catalina.java:512)
>          at org.apache.catalina.startup.Catalina.execute(Catalina.java:400)
>          at org.apache.catalina.startup.Catalina.process(Catalina.java:180)
>          at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>          at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
>          at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
>          at java.lang.reflect.Method.invoke(Method.java:324)
>          at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:203)
> GlobalResourcesLifecycleListener: Destroying MBeans for Global JNDI Resources
> Stopping service Tomcat-Standalone
> Catalina.stop: LifecycleException:  Coyote connector has not been started
> LifecycleException:  Coyote connector has not been started
>          at org.apache.coyote.tomcat4.CoyoteConnector.stop(CoyoteConnector.java:1160)
>          at org.apache.catalina.core.StandardService.stop(StandardService.java:546)
>          at org.apache.catalina.core.StandardServer.stop(StandardServer.java:2225)
>          at org.apache.catalina.startup.Catalina.start(Catalina.java:543)
>          at org.apache.catalina.startup.Catalina.execute(Catalina.java:400)
>          at org.apache.catalina.startup.Catalina.process(Catalina.java:180)
>          at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
>          at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
>          at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
>          at java.lang.reflect.Method.invoke(Method.java:324)
>          at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:203)
> 
> 
> ---------------------------------------------------------------------
> To unsubscribe, e-mail: turbine-dev-unsubscribe@jakarta.apache.org
> For additional commands, e-mail: turbine-dev-help@jakarta.apache.org
> 
-- 
Michael Mainguy
(248)935-8507
mainguym@mich.com



---------------------------------------------------------------------
To unsubscribe, e-mail: turbine-dev-unsubscribe@jakarta.apache.org
For additional commands, e-mail: turbine-dev-help@jakarta.apache.org